Atlético Madrid continued their impressive home form with a 3-1 win against Levante UD. An Adrián de la Fuente own goal opened the scoring for the home side, which means they have now scored in their first 12 league matches of the season for the first time since 1982. SYRACUSE, N.Y. — The Syracuse Orange men’s basketball team smothered the Delaware State Hornets, winning 83-43 inside the JMA Wireless Dome on Saturday afternoon in the first ever meeting between the two programs. Syracuse held the Hornets to 14-65 shooting (21.5%), including 1-9 from three. Donnie Freeman led the way with 20 points for the […]
